Where is the steering wheel heating in Audi A6?

3 Answers
DelMackenzie
07/29/25 1:51pm
Audi A6 steering wheel heating is located on the side of the left-hand position pillar of the steering wheel, which is a separate button. The steering wheel heating function is generally found in higher-configuration vehicles and is controlled by a heating button on the steering wheel to turn it on or off (this button is located around the steering wheel or on the center console). This function can make the steering wheel warm in cold seasons, so that the driver no longer feels cold and uncomfortable when holding the steering wheel. I've been driving an Audi A6 for several years. The steering wheel heating button is located on the left spoke of the steering wheel, marked with a wavy line icon representing the steering wheel. Press it to activate. It's the most practical feature for winter driving, preventing hands from freezing. Newer models might not have a physical button, in which case you need to access the central control screen: tap the main menu, select car settings, then look for interior equipment or comfort features to enable steering wheel heating. Different year models of the A6 have varying configurations. For example, the 2018 model has a prominent button, while the 2022 model integrates it into voice control. It's best to activate it after starting the engine in winter, as the temperature control adjusts automatically based on settings. Paying attention to these small features can enhance safe driving and reduce accident risks. If you can't find it, check the owner's manual or consult a 4S dealership.

What Does the Model of a Car Tire Represent?

Car tire models represent the tire's tread width, aspect ratio, tire type, rim size, load index, and speed rating. Taking 185/60R1491V as an example: 185 indicates the tire width is 185mm, 60 represents the aspect ratio of 60, R stands for radial tire, 14 denotes the rim diameter of 14 inches, 91 is the load index, and V signifies the speed rating. Tires are circular elastic rubber products mounted on various vehicles or machinery to roll on the ground, typically installed on metal rims. They support the vehicle body, cushion external impacts, ensure contact with the road surface, and maintain the vehicle's driving performance.

Does the Brake Switch Affect Acceleration?

The brake switch can affect acceleration. When the brake pedal is depressed, the brake switch activates, causing the brake lights to illuminate. In vehicles equipped with a brake override system, if both the brake pedal and the accelerator pedal are pressed simultaneously, the engine's RPM will not increase. The vehicle's ECU uses the signal from the brake switch to determine whether the driver has pressed the brake pedal. Below is a detailed introduction to the automotive braking system: 1. Concept: The automotive braking system refers to a series of specialized devices that apply a certain force to specific parts of the vehicle (primarily the wheels) to enforce a certain degree of braking. 2. Functions of the Braking System: It enables a moving vehicle to decelerate or stop as required by the driver; it ensures that a parked vehicle remains stable under various road conditions (including on slopes); and it maintains a stable speed for a vehicle descending a slope.

What Are the Symptoms of Poor Car Battery Contact?

Automobile battery poor contact symptoms: unstable idling, battery damage, and damage to the generator. The following are the maintenance methods for automobile batteries: 1. Regularly check the electrolyte: The electrolyte level should always be kept between max and min. Check it once a month and supplement with distilled water (pure water) as needed, but never add acid. 2. Maintain normal voltage: When the battery voltage is insufficient and the lights are dim or the engine struggles to start, perform an external charge promptly. 3. Charge in time: Prevent the battery from being overcharged or chronically undercharged. Overcharging can cause active material to fall off, while undercharging can lead to plate sulfation. Ensure the regulator voltage is neither too high nor too low. 4. Regularly check the vent holes: During use, frequently check if the vent holes are clear to prevent battery deformation or explosion.

How to Open the Hood of a Geely Car?

To open the hood of a Geely car, follow these steps: 1. Pull the hood release lever located at the lower left side of the driver's dashboard. 2. Push the hood safety latch handle, located in the middle left of the radiator grille, to the right to release it. 3. Lift the hood and secure it with the support rod.
